单片机中文编程软件 单片机编程是什么?
浏览量:3044
时间:2021-04-13 12:48:09
作者:admin
单片机编程是什么?
如果你想学习计算机软件开发,不要注意什么单片机编程。但是如果你想学习电子产品开发(嵌入式系统开发),那么单片机编程是基础。
计算机和单片机的区别在于,计算机属于通用计算机,而单片机是嵌入式微机。
通用计算机C语言和汇编程序都是在这台计算机上编写运行的,当然也可以让它在其他计算机上运行。单片机编程是不同的,单片机编程有一个特殊的编译器,不同的单片机编程软件是不同的,不同于c6.0、TC或其他编程软件在计算机上写的程序在这台计算机上,单片机编程就是在计算机上写程序并生成可执行文件。将可执行文件下载到MCU,即MCU编程面向MCU,而通用计算机编程面向通用计算机。这就解释了为什么不同的微控制器需要不同的编程软件,因为编程产生的可执行代码需要硬件的支持。通用计算机的硬件是“通用”和“兼容”的,而不同微控制器的硬件是不同的,因此需要不同的编译器来支持。
您会发现单片机编程的C语言与标准C语言会有所不同,很多单片机C语言在标准C中是无法识别的,这也可以解释单片机与计算机的区别。
单片机ISP,IAP什么意思?
ISP指系统编程。与以往的编程相比,单片机芯片需要从电路板上取下,在编程器上编程。ISP可以利用编程接口将程序IAP直接写在电路板上。此外,ISP还可以编程运行。这样,只要设置好通信接口,下载程序就可以远程控制,ISP就可以运行。它需要手动重置并选择下载,或者运行原始程序,因此您无法远程控制下载
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。
下一篇
一个域名有多个网站吗 域名